The simple salad I made last night for dinner turned out really well, so I thought I'd share it with you. The measurements are for an individual serving.
- 5 oz boneless/skinless chicken breast broiled and thinly sliced
- 2-3 C (approx.) Spring Mix lettuce
- 2 T Craisins
- 1 T Sunflower Kernels
- 1/4 C Seasoned Croutons
- 2 T Kraft Lite Raspberry Vinaigrette
(My dinner salad had a total of 9 Weight Watcher points)
I just layered everything on individual plates and served with blueberry muffins.
When I make this again, I'll add some grape or cherry tomatoes and maybe a little red onion.
